Weak layers in the old snowpack necessitate caution. This applies in particular at elevated altitudes.
Avalanches can be released in the weakly bonded old snow by a single winter sport participant. This applies on west, north and east facing slopes in particular above approximately 1800 m. In many cases avalanches are medium-sized. Remotely triggered avalanches are possible in isolated cases. The number and size of avalanche prone locations will increase with altitude. Whumpfing sounds and the formation of shooting cracks when stepping on the snowpack can indicate the danger.
The snowpack will be prone to triggering above approximately 1800 m. Distinct weak layers exist in the old snowpack. This applies in particular on west, north and east facing slopes above approximately 1800 m. Steep sunny slopes as well as below approximately 1800 m: The snowpack will be moist. Outgoing longwave radiation during the night will be reduced at times.
The avalanche conditions remain unfavourable.
